A charming antique English earthenware egg holder dating to the late 19th or early 20th century. This elegant piece is crafted in classic brown transferware with hand painted flowers and leaves in shades of brown, pink, yellow and green. The body is fluted and it has gilded trim around the rims of the cups and the handle. The cups are removable and stackable. The carrier can be used with or without the egg cups. It is designed to hold six eggs for a traditional breakfast, brunch table or your beautifully decorated Easter eggs! It’s so pretty!!
Egg servers such as this were popular on Victorian and Edwardian breakfast tables, offering both beauty and practicality. Today, they make a delightful addition to a transferware collection, a charming display piece for a country kitchen, or a unique serving item for brunch.
